In 2023 New Mexico Sheriff's Deputy Megan Fields patrols a
lonely part of the desert. She likes this area because she
is unable to control her empathic skills and rarely runs
into anyone in this remote area. She senses trouble and
soon finds a vehicle with two people dead inside. Someone
starts shooting at her. Lion breed (mix of lion DNA into
human DNA) Braden Arness helps expedite Megan from the mess
though she does not trust a breed especially one who just
bit her. The next day inside Sheriff Lance's office, Braden sees
Megan and becomes instantly hard and jealous when he senses
her arousal, though he is not sure who the male is. Braden
insists that the Coyotes who killed the two breeds wanted
Megan dead as she was the target. He will stay by her side
to protect her though she tells him to get lost as she
fears her attraction to Braden as she gave up on sex years
ago; it is hard to enjoy anything when you hear the inner
thoughts and fantasies of one's partner. As they fall in
love and he already marked her with his bite as his, a
powerful deadly enemy wants her dead. This entertaining romantic science fiction suspense will
remind the audience of KITTY AND THE MIDNIGHT HOUR by
Carrie Vaughn and MaryJanice Davidson's DERIK'S BANE as
this futuristic world filled with "Breeds" seems "normal".
The paranormal elements blend smoothly into the exciting
story line and the lead couple make a fine pairing though
society forbids a relationship between a half breed and a
purebred. Though some readers will be turned off by too
much profanity and the lead female denies she is in love
too often, sub-genre readers will appreciate this
delightful thriller. Reviewed by Harriet Klausner
